FUNCTIONS STATEMENT

  • Directs the daily operations of the Grand Casino Hotel & Resort Sports Grill in accordance with prescribed policies, practices, Citizen Potawatomi Nation, State and Federal laws. 

MAJOR DUTIES: 

  • Direct a team of subordinate managers and supervisors in all phases of the Grand Casino Hotel & Resort Sports Grill. 
  • Oversee the hiring, firing, training, scheduling, evaluating and disciplining of entire staff within the Sports Grill. 
  • Adopt, implement and maintain all applicable health, hygiene, food and beverage storage and handling procedures as prescribed by the County, State, Federal and Citizen Potawatomi Nation rules, regulations, codes and statutes. 
  • Develop and maintain a quality assurance plan for an ongoing program of Continuous Quality Improvement within the daily operation of the Sports Grill. 
  • Monitor and control purchases, sales and labor costs by performing regular costbenefit, profit-loss studies, relate to the Continuous Quality Improvement plan and implement corrective actions as indicated. 
  • Develop and defend a preliminary annual budget and sub-budgets and implement the approved budget and sub-budgets while ensuring an efficient operation within those budget parameters. 
  • Analyze customer/guest attendance, comments/complaints, document and implement corrective actions and relate to the quality assurance plan in order to achieve and maintain the highest possible level of customer satisfaction and standards of operation within available resources. 
  • Inspect food preparation methods on a regular and ongoing basis with food preparation staff to ensure that only the highest industry standards of food preparation, handling and presentation are practiced. 
  • Attend or ensure representation at all meetings as required by the organization for strategic, informational and presentation purposes. 
  • Practice courteous, respectful treatment and communications with all customers, team members and managers at all levels. 
  • Practice professional and competent attitude, personal hygiene, grooming and appearance at all times.
  • Accountable for the total Sports Grill management and operations at all times, whether physically present or not. 
  • Handles cash and receipts as prescribed by Director of Finance.

Requirements

  FACTOR 1: KNOWLEDGE REQUIRED BY THE POSITION 

  • Knowledge of rules, regulations and statutes related to the Alcohol Beverage Liquor Enforcement (ABLE) Administration for the state of Oklahoma. 
  • Knowledge of Basic Cost Accounting, and Accrual Accounting Principles. 
  • Knowledge of County, State, Federal, and Citizen Potawatomi Nation health codes, rules, regulations and statutes. 
  • Knowledge of the appropriate training program needed by each person in each discipline, occupation or aspect of the Restaurant. 
  • Knowledge of standards/requirements of purchasing and preventive maintenance of all equipment associated with the Restaurant. 
  • Knowledge of safety standards as prescribed by the Office of Safety, Health and Occupational Administration (OSHA), Americans with Disabilities Act (ADA) and Citizen Potawatomi Nation. 

FACTOR 2: SUPERVISORY CONTROLS 

  • Incumbent is under very general and limited supervision of the F&B Operations Manager and Director of Food and Beverage Department, Citizen Potawatomi Nation, Grand Casino Hotel & Resort. 
  • Supervisor assigns work on information regarding the objectives, priorities and deadlines. 
  • Incumbent handles all work independently according to established policies and accepted practices. 
  • Supervisor assigns work in terms of project objectives and basic priorities and is available for consultation in resolving complex or controversial issues. 
  • Incumbent independently plans and carries out the projects and selects the approaches and methods to be used in solving problems. 
  • Completed projects are reviewed to determine that objectives have been met and are in compliance with higher authority policies and regulations. 

FACTOR 3: COMPLEXITY 

  • As the level of difficulty increases, the incumbent considers differences in the courses of action and refines methods or develops new techniques, concepts, theories, or programs to solve problems. 
  • Incumbent will frequently be faced with unusual circumstances and incomplete or conflicting data in addition to various staff and personnel who have special interests and individual priorities, which may conflict with existing policy and procedures. 
  • The level of difficulty will vary from mild to extremely intensive and complex circumstances on a routine basis. 
  • The incumbent is often required to depart from past approaches and to extend traditional techniques or develop new ones to meet major objectives and projects without compromising budgetary constraints, food and beverage and hospitality industry principles.  

FACTOR 4: SCOPE AND EFFECT 

  • The purpose of the work is to create a satisfied customer and generate a profit by providing quality services through the Grand Casino Hotel & Resort Sports Grill. 
  • The work affects the bottom line (profit) of the Grand Casino Hotel & Resort and subsequently the reflection upon the image of the Citizen Potawatomi Nation as a successful entrepreneur.  

FACTOR 5: PERSONAL CONTACTS 

  • The range of contacts include ordinary citizens who come to enjoy the amenities offered by the property, to International dignitaries in addition to those dignitaries who represent the Citizen Potawatomi Nation, National Indian Gaming Commission, Federal and State Government and other Native American Tribes. 

FACTOR 6: PURPOSE OF CONTACTS 

  • The purpose of the contacts is to provide food and beverage services at the highest possible level of quality within available resources. 

FACTOR 7: PHYSICAL DEMANDS 

  • The incumbent will perform minimal physical efforts such as climbing, lifting and reaching. The preponderancy of physical exertion will be spent in walking from one service area to another to monitor practices, work flow, customer satisfaction, ensure loss prevention, promote efficiency. This position is physically very active in nature.  

FACTOR 8: WORK ENVIRONMENT 

  • The majority of the work is performed in a restaurant setting within the confines of the property in a climate-controlled environment.
